What is an

australian shepherd labrador mix

called?

Medium in size, energetic, and loyal, these pups inherited some amazing traits from both of their parents. Australian Shepherd Lab Mixes are also called Aussiedors, Australian Shepradors, Aussie Shepradors, Aussie Labs, and Shepradors.

Australian Shepherd: How much is an Australian Shepherd mixed with lab

Australian Shepherd Labrador Retriever mixes are a new designer breed, so you may have to do some digging to find your perfect pup. Expect to pay around $400 to $800 if you buy from a breeder. Rescue Aussie Labs will cost a bit less, usually no more than $250.

Aussie Labs: Do Aussie Labs shed

Both the Labrador and the Australian Shepherd are heavy shedders , and the Aussiedor is no different – in fact, they usually shed even more than their parents. If you do not like finding fur everywhere, the Aussiedor may not be the dog for you.

Australian Shepherds Good: Are Australian Shepherds good with kids

So, are Australian Shepherds good with kids? There are mixed reviews, but Australian Shepherds are generally great playmates for older children However, they’re known to try to herd small children by nipping at their heels. Still, with the right training and socialization, it can be avoided.

Australian Shepherds: Do Australian Shepherds shed more than labs

Both dogs shed a fair amount , and require a consistent grooming schedule. With Labradors, shedding is constant. Their waterproof coats, though, only need occasional baths, and they will likely love to take them! With Australian shepherds, the shedding is seasonal.

Australian Shepherd: What 2 dogs make a Australian Shepherd

There are many theories on which breeds were used to create the Australian Shepherd. It’s likely that the Aussie’s ancestors include collie and shepherd-type dogs that were imported with shipments of sheep from Australia during the 1840s, hence the name.

What is an Aussieton?


Aussieton:

The Aussieton is a cross between the Australian Shepherd and Coton de Tulear breeds Their coat is soft and fluffy like the Coton and can come in a variety of colors such as black, white, cream, tan or a combination.

Australian Shepherds Bark: Do Australian Shepherds bark a lot

Keep in mind the average Australian Shepherd tends to bark a lot , making it a little more challenging to get him to stop barking unless you give him the ‘speak’ command or there is a situation in which he needs to bark to alert you.
